← ScienceWhich consequence results when the Navier-Stokes equations neglect fluid viscosity?
A)Unrealistic drag coefficient predictions arise✓
B)Improved modeling of boundary layer separation
C)Accurate prediction of turbulent energy cascades
D)Exact computation of capillary wave dynamics
💡 Explanation
Neglecting viscosity means the Navier-Stokes equations cannot accurately model shear stresses, because viscosity defines internal friction. Therefore unrealistic drag coefficient predictions arise, rather than better boundary layer modeling or turbulence prediction which rely on viscous effects being present.
